Making a holder for a Foredom hand piece. No lathe need locking bushing solution. Braze on a split shaft collar half.
Making a holder for a Foredom hand piece. Tube on tube action, using it for aligning the shaft collar half.
Cut a slot next up.

1/2” Stainless 304, material was on hand, slot filed in. Cross hole on the high speed drill press, 4.2mm hole, it’s the absolute limit of its capacity. 5mm taper tap started eyeball style. Just enough material to get away with it.
